SBA lender profile

Prevail Bank

Prevail Bank appears in the public SBA loan data with 72 funded 7(a) loans since FY2010, totaling $17.9M, an average of $248K per loan, and an estimated 639 jobs supported. Its SBA lending concentrates in Wisconsin and the Administrative and Support sector. Across its 7(a) loans, the charge-off rate is 1.4%. 5.6% of its 7(a) loans were processed under delegated PLP authority.

Prevail Bank: frequently asked questions

Does Prevail Bank offer SBA loans?

Yes. Prevail Bank appears in the public SBA data with 72 funded SBA 7(a) loans totaling $17.9M.

How many SBA loans has Prevail Bank made?

Prevail Bank is associated with 72 SBA 7(a) loans totaling $17.9M in the public SBA data (as of 2026-03-31).

What is Prevail Bank's SBA charge-off rate?

About 1.4% of Prevail Bank's 7(a) loans in the data have been charged off. A lower rate is generally a better sign, but it is not a lifetime default rate; see our methodology for how it is calculated.

Where does Prevail Bank do most of its SBA lending?

Prevail Bank's SBA lending in the data is most concentrated in Wisconsin, and by industry in Administrative and Support.

Is Prevail Bank an SBA Preferred Lender (PLP)?

The loan record shows Prevail Bank operating under PLP delegated authority: 4 of its 7(a) loans (5.6%) were processed through the Preferred Lenders Program. The SBA grants and renews PLP status and publishes no public roster, so this is the processing record, not a certification.
